Value and Simplicity
For a combination of the money, size, ease of installation and quality - this is an awesome little unit! I installed this in my 3rd gen Honda CRV and couldn't be happier. I soldered everything together for the new head unit and the amp without even opening the car door - literally on the couch watching football. all I had to do was plug and play when it came down to working in the car. To make a direct comparison will be hard as I replaced the head unit at the same time with a pioneer mvh560 and the quality of sound is awesome! I am using polk db 6.5" speakers in each door (components in front). I wanted to hide an amp behind the dash (there is a lot of space behind the crv dash) and I knew I didn't need to blow the doors off of anything so I figured this would be more than enough to give some decently full sound and the ease of wiring was a dream. I have always hated running amp wires all over the place - this solved that problem by using all the factory stereo wires - I did create a new chassis ground for the relatively beefy ground wire that it comes with. The power wire is the same gauge and some would recommend running a power wire to it from the battery with a fuse, especially if you plan on maxing it out regularly. If you plan to enjoy tunes and have a conversation and not blow your kids' eardrums out - using factory stereo wiring is fine for the power wire. It took me to turn it up to uncomfortable levels to get it to start to have power and heat issues. To mount it I used double sided tape and zip ties to secure the amp behind the dash you wouldn't even know it's back there. There are no gain knobs - I personally love this feature since it's tucked away behind the dash and making gain adjustments post install would just irritate me enough to not do it. It comes down to what you want. I wanted a simple, decent sounding, and easy to install amplifier at this little guy delivered on all fronts. If you want BIG sound and lots of control - this will not make you happy. I am actually planning on getting another one of these for one of my other cars.

Nice compact amp
Installed in line with an android radio. Simple install , found a 30 amp fused circuit on the dash fuse block, that was for diesel models, that was perfect as it only had one power pin installed. Snaked my power wire from drivers side of dash to center , making sure I have no pinching points. Then I used a fuse tapper along with proper wire size and fuse. Ran my wiring with slack, grounded my amp to the dash carrier and used the packaging foam as a cushion and zip tied the amp against the dash carrier brace that fit like a glove behind the trim panel. I can access the switches for filter control. Using the HPF and letting my Skar SVR 12" do the work for the low notes. Sound is nice , crisp and goes loud. Running 4 jbls 6.5 2ohm speakers. Never cut out on me even on a long road trip thru the desert. Would not hesitate to use again where you don't have room or want a hidden install. The size of a box your new phone comes in. Recommend.

Great little amp!
Pioneer GM-D1004 400W 4-Channel GM Digital Series Class FD Amplifier I installed this into my wife's 1989 Suburban along with a modified factory radio that had a 3.5mm AUX added to it and some cheap Boss audio speakers. We needed to keep the factory/stock look of the truck so we couldn't go with an aftermarket head unit. She shows the truck in AACA car shows as an original unrestored vehicle. The amp fit in the dash behind the radio, out of sight. I got a Scosche Reverse Wiring Harness for 1973-1991 General Motors Power/4 Speaker Connector and another factory male connector set. Using the two connectors I wired everything up in the house, then just plug and play out in the truck, no cutting of the factory wiring harness. If we want to or need to remove the amp it all just unplugs. The only issue I have with the amp is that we get a loud pop sound when the radio is turned on and off. This might be due to the remote power wire being connected, I didn't try out the auto turn on using the speaker input as the trigger. I may try this at some point to see if it solves the popping noise. Otherwise this little amp is great! Super small size, easy to hide, great power and sound and super easy install!

Tiny amp huge sound
Most aftermarket head units only provide approx. 15-20W per channel which just isn't enough for anything better than stock speakers. There are a few available that offer about 50W per channel but they are rare and are pretty expensive. This amp is an excellent alternative, and you won't be disappointed. Pioneer, as always, delivers an excellent product! The included wiring is really easy to deal with, and it's super small so you can easily tuck it away. Is this the amp you want if you need a bunch of tunability/adjustment options, huge power for a high-end setup, or want something super duper loud? No. But it's got plenty of power for 95% of people out there. I only need to turn up the volume on my head unit halfway and it's plenty loud. For how small this amp is, it runs pretty cool - barely warm to the touch even after driving for a few hours. I like this thing in my SUV I'm definitely considering purchasing another for my pickup truck. I'd rate it 6 stars out of 5 if I could!!
